Florence Sarah Moore Saunders, 100, of Centralia, passed away Thursday, November 18, 2021. She was born November 12, 1921 in Palmyra, MO to Anglis T. and Minnie Hallie (Clay) Reading.

She married William W. Moore and he preceded her in death. Also preceding her in death was her second husband Harry L. Saunders, a daughter Rose Marie Moore, son David Lee Moore, four sisters, and four brothers.

She leaves behind one daughter, Angel L Henry Hobbs and a son, John W. Moore, a grandson Ebony Jetfloren Henry, a great granddaughter Alexis Henry, nephews Joseph Reading, Billy Scott, nieces Sheila Reading Curry and her husband John who will be officiating the service, and Sharon Reading, a host of other nieces nephews, other relatives and many friends.

Prior to Florence's retirement she worked as a Supply Specialist and as a LPN nurse. She worked for the government for over 26 years. Florence was a member of the Franklin Street COCIG where she was a missionary and State Evangelist for over 40 years. She lived a true and Godly life. Florence was the youngest of the brothers and sisters. She was the 15th child of all the children.

Private services honoring Florence's life will take place in Oakland Cemetery followed by a committal prayer and burial
